Michelle - thanks for taking the time to check my squeekins and squawkins out... That version of Crying was recorded on a beautiful early summers day in Luxembourg.. Although the actual lead parts are not very difficult to play, the level of control over your technique is unbelievably hard... I'd say that recording is, from a cotnrol stand point, one of the most demanding guitars parts I've ever recorded... yet it is so simple... totally crazy...

Speeking in Tongues is another nice 'Satchie' one... It was me imagining how Satch would play over a Vai track.. that is until I got all carried away and reverted to 'Clarky mode' ... lol
